ENGLISH MUFFIN FRENCH TOAST!
Make and share this English Muffin French Toast! recipe from Food.com.
Provided by Sharon123
Categories Breakfast
Time 20m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Whisk eggs in small bowl until frothy. Add milk, sugar and cinnamon. Whisk well. Transfer to shallow dish. (Can be made ahead and refrigerated, covered airtight, for as long as 3 days.).
- To cook, open English muffins; place in milk mixture, cut-side down, for about 4 minutes. Turn and soak 1 minute more.
- Heat greased nonstick skillet over medium heat. When hot, cook muffins, cut-side down, until browned, about 3 minutes. Turn, brown other side, about 3 minutes more.
- Can be kept warm in 200 degree oven while cooking remaining muffins. Serve hot with warm maple syrup passed separately.

FRENCH TOAST MUFFINS RECIPE
Celebrate your weekend with our French Toast Muffins Recipe. Our comforting French Toast Muffins Recipe turns a brunch favorite into delicious muffins-and makes that favorite deliciously portable, too!
Provided by My Food and Family
Categories Dairy
Time 48m
Yield 12 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Heat oven to 350ºF.
- Combine flour, dry pudding mix, baking powder, salt and 1 tsp. cinnamon in large bowl.
- Beat 1 egg, 1/4 cup milk, 2 Tbsp. sugar and remaining cinnamon in medium bowl with whisk until blended. Add bread; stir until evenly moistened.
- Whisk remaining egg in separate medium bowl. Add butter, remaining milk and sugar; mix well. Add to dry ingredients; stir just until moistened. (Batter will be lumpy.)
- Spoon batter into 12 muffin pan cups sprayed with cooking spray. Top with bread mixture; press lightly into batter with back of spoon.
- Bake 28 min. or until toothpick inserted in centers comes out clean. Brush with syrup. Cool in pan 5 min. Remove to wire rack; cool slightly.

FRENCH TOAST STICKS
I never liked French toast, but these sticks are the best. No need to have syrup or anything, they are good as-is.
Provided by cole332002
Categories 100+ Breakfast and Brunch Recipes French Toast Recipes
Time 20m
Yield 18
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Mix eggs, powdered sugar, milk, maple syrup, brown sugar, and cinnamon together in a bowl with a fork until well blended. Dip each bread stick into the egg mixture.
- Coat a skillet with nonstick spray and heat over medium heat. Place sticks in the hot skillet and cook until brown, 2 to 3 minutes; turn over and cook until browned on other side, 2 to 3 minutes more. Repeat with the second batch.

FRENCH TOAST MUFFINS - SOBEYS INC.
From sobeys.com
- In a bowl, whisk together eggs, milk, sugar, vanilla and cinnamon until well combined. Add cubed bread and toss gently until the egg mixture is absorbed. Add berries and toss gently to combine.
- Divide muffin mixture evenly into a greased muffin tin and drizzle with maple syrup. Bake in the centre of a preheated 375°F (190°C) oven for 25 min. Cool completely then wrap individually in plastic wrap and store in a resealable plastic bag or container to freeze. To reheat frozen muffins, remove plastic wrap and place in microwave on defrost for 1 min. If desired, drizzle warm muffins with a little more maple syrup before serving.
